3.

Learned counsel submits that in pursuance of the aforementioned order, the petitioners have not only joined investigation but also fully cooperated with the investigating agency. He further submits that in case the investigating agency requires the petitioners to appear, they shall make themselves available without demur. 4.

Learned State counsel on instructions from ASI Nirmal Singh affirms the factum of joining the investigation by the petitioners and cooperating with the investigating agency. He also submits that at this stage, the petitioners are not required for further custodial interrogation. 5.

In view of the above and without expressing any opinion on the merits of the case, anticipatory bail petition filed by the petitioners are allowed and the order dated 24.12.2025 granting interim bail to them, is hereby made absolute, subject to compliance of conditions as specified under Section 482(2) of BNSS, 2023.

6.

However, it is made clear that if the petitioners fail to join and cooperate with the investigating agency as and when required, the State would be at liberty to move an application for cancellation of the present anticipatory bail granted to them.
